How a Water Pump Kit Works

A water pump kit operates using an impeller, driven by the engine’s crankshaft via a belt or gear. As the impeller rotates, it creates a vacuum that draws coolant from the radiator and pushes it through the engine block. This coolant absorbs heat from the engine and carries it away, maintaining a stable operating temperature 2.

Troubleshooting the Cummins 6410399 Water Pump Kit

Regular maintenance and timely troubleshooting can extend the life of the water pump kit and prevent unexpected failures. Here are some common issues and their solutions:

  1. Coolant Leaks: Inspect the water pump for any signs of leaks around the seals and gaskets. Replace any worn or damaged parts to prevent coolant loss.

  2. Noise and Vibration: Unusual noises or vibrations from the water pump could indicate a failing impeller or bearings. Check the pump for any loose components and ensure the drive belt is properly tensioned.

  3. Overheating: If the engine is overheating, check the water pump for proper operation. Ensure the impeller is functioning correctly and that there are no blockages in the coolant passages.

Maintenance Tips for the Cummins 6410399 Water Pump Kit

To maintain the efficiency and longevity of the water pump kit, follow these maintenance tips:

  1. Regular Inspections: Conduct routine inspections of the water pump and associated components. Look for signs of wear, leaks, or damage.

  2. Coolant Level Checks: Ensure the coolant level is adequate and the coolant is in good condition. Replace the coolant as recommended by the manufacturer.

  3. Drive Belt Maintenance: Check the drive belt for wear and proper tension. A loose or worn belt can cause the water pump to malfunction.

Components of Cummins Water Pump Kit 6410399

Water Pump

The water pump is the central component of the kit, responsible for circulating coolant through the engine’s cooling system. It ensures that the engine maintains optimal operating temperatures by continuously moving coolant from the radiator to the engine block and back.

Gasket

The gasket is a critical sealing component that prevents coolant leaks between the water pump and the engine block. It ensures a tight seal, maintaining the integrity of the cooling system and preventing coolant loss.

O-Ring

The O-ring is used to seal various connections within the water pump assembly. It provides a reliable seal around shafts and housings, ensuring that coolant does not escape and that contaminants do not enter the system.

Impeller

The impeller is a rotating component inside the water pump that moves coolant through the system. It is designed to efficiently transfer coolant from the pump to the engine, ensuring consistent cooling performance.

Shaft

The shaft connects the impeller to the engine’s drive mechanism. It must be robust and precisely machined to ensure smooth operation and reliable transfer of rotational force to the impeller.

Bearing

The bearing supports the shaft within the water pump housing, reducing friction and wear. It ensures that the shaft rotates smoothly, which is essential for the longevity and efficiency of the water pump.

Seal

The seal prevents coolant from leaking out of the water pump while also keeping contaminants out. It is typically located where the shaft exits the pump housing and is crucial for maintaining the purity and effectiveness of the coolant.
